(Left to Right) Maj. Gen. Greg Brady and 1st Lt. Gabby Purnell stand by a monument to seven paratroopers of the 82nd Airborne Division who were killed on D-Day after landing in Hemevez, Normandy, France 78 years ago.
This year is the 78th anniversary of the D-Day invasion of Normandy, France by Allied forces.
Maj. Gen. Greg Brady, the commanding general of the 10th AAMDC, had the honor of speaking to mark the occasion to a crowd of Soldiers, descendants of French citizens who were liberated 78 years ago, and Tsgt. Bill Parker, a veteran of the first wave of troops ashore and a member of the Choctaw tribe. (U.S. Army photo by Maj. Robert Fellingham)
